If you and bae love hiking trails and being outdoors, this Ontario casting call might be the perfect gig for you.

Milo Casting is seeking socially bubbled couples to participate in its new Outdoor Goods campaign.

Editors Choice: You Can Have Epic Midnight Feasts At Toronto's Street Food Night Market This Summer

The project's only requirement is that you're "comfortable being out in nature" and are between the ages of 20-38 years old, with little to no tattoos.

You need no experience to actually apply, but you do need to live in Ontario. If you think you fit the role, the company is willing to pay $4,500 a couple.

If you're interested in applying, the deadline for submissions is 5:00 p.m. on April 29.
